A buckle device includes a body, a fastening element and a latch assembly. A first strap is secured to the body. The fastening element includes a rod formed thereon. The fastening element is mounted on the body so that it can be pivoted between a first position for allowing winding of a second strap around the rod and a second position for tensing up the second strap by means of the rod. The latch assembly can retain the fastening element in the second position. The body includes two side plates. The fastening element includes two side plates between which the rod is formed. A shaft is used to mount the fastening element on the body. The side plates of the body each define a hole for receiving the shaft. The side plates of the fastening element each define a hole for receiving the shaft. The latch assembly includes a latch mounted on the fastening element. Each of the side plates of the body includes a hook formed thereon for engagement with the latch when the fastening element is in the second position relative to the body. The latch includes two fins. Each of the side plates of the fastening element defines a slot for receiving one of the fins of the latch. An elastic element is connected between the fastening element and the latch for forcing the latch into engagement with the hooks when the fastening element reaches the second position relative to the body.
